Add web interface with admin functionality (#167)

This commit is contained in:
Alex
2022-05-21 02:23:55 -05:00
committed by GitHub
parent 79dea504b0
commit a779c3803c
76 changed files with 8252 additions and 87 deletions

View File

@@ -0,0 +1,9 @@
export enum AdminSideBarSelection {
USER_MANAGEMENT = "User management",
}
export enum AppSideBarSelection {
PHOTOS = "Photos",
EXPLORE = "Explore",
}

View File

@@ -0,0 +1,7 @@
export type ImmichUser = {
id: string,
email: string,
firstName: string,
lastName: string,
isAdmin: boolean,
}